CD-ROMのドライブ名を取得
コマンド:
wmic CDROM get /value | findstr "^Id="
実行例:
C:\>wmic CDROM get /value | findstr "^Id="
Id=D:
コマンド:
Set wbem = WScript.CreateObject("WbemScripting.SWbemLocator")
Set s = wbem.ConnectServer
Set q = s.ExecQuery("Select * From Win32_CDROMDrive")
For Each c In q
WScript.Echo c.Drive
WScript.Echo c.Description
WScript.Echo c.MediaType
Next
Set c = Nothing
Set q = Nothing
Set s = Nothing
Set wbem = Nothing
実行例:
D:
CD-ROM ドライブ
DVD-ROM